On April 3rd, SCK CEN welcomed a delegation from the UK Atomic Energy Authority (UKAEA) for an internal technical meeting at its facility in Mol, Belgium.

During the visit, the UKAEA team toured the Tritium Laboratory and the BR2 reactor, gaining insights into SCK CEN’s cutting-edge research infrastructure. The meeting proved highly productive, reinforcing the strong collaborative relationship between the two organizations.

Key outcomes included clear agreements on the remaining tasks for the TITANS project and preparations for the final meeting in Ljubljana. In addition, the discussions highlighted several promising avenues for future collaboration, particularly in the areas of CCD decommissioning and further studies on bellows components.
